Safety Considerations in Compressor Maintenance
Ensuring safety during air compressor maintenance is paramount. Proper protocols and equipment can prevent accidents and ensure a safe working environment.
Personal Protective Equipment (PPE) Recommendations
Proper PPE is a must while doing air compressor maintenance. That includes safety glasses to keep the debris out of your eyes, gloves to protect your hands, and ear protection to protect from noise pollution. Other PPE such as steel-toed boots and hard hats are required depending on the work environment.
Safe Handling of Tools and Equipment
Safe and Correct Use of Tools and Equipment. Inspect that all tools are in working order and appropriate to the task at hand. Some tools can only be used for certain jobs, and damaging them could either cause injury or equipment damage. Always adhere to manufacturer specifications when operating machinery and employ proper lockout/tagout techniques to ensure equipment is properly secured prior to servicing.
Emergency Protocols
Develop explicit emergency procedures for any incidents or related issues arising during maintenance. Have everyone trained in first aid training and response to emergencies. Keep an easily accessible list of emergency contact numbers and first aid kit. Schedule drills to ensure preparedness and that everyone knows their part in case of an emergency.

Developing a Maintenance Schedule
Develop a detailed maintenance schedule for your unique compressor model and operating habits. The schedule should detail routine inspections, cleanings, lubricant applications, and parts replacements. Following a proper plan over the time eliminates surprises and extends the compressor life. A good plan will also help avoid breakdowns and extend the compressor life!
Record Keeping Practices
Keep records of all work done – the date, the task, parts replaced, and issues encountered. Good record keeping means performance trends are spotted, common problems are identified and future maintenance requirements are planned for.
